## Why hand-keyed BACS stops working

A few BACS payments a month, you can submit by hand. A few hundred across a dozen client entities, and manual submission becomes the bottleneck: someone assembling files days in advance, re-keying payee details, watching cut-off windows, and reconciling what came back. BACS runs on a **three-business-day cycle** — submit day one, process day two, credit day three — so every error is expensive precisely because you find out about it late.

Scaling BACS means industrialising three things: **how files get submitted**, **whose money is whose**, and **how returns get reconciled**.

## Bureaus and SUNs: how submission actually happens

To submit to the BACS scheme you need a **Service User Number (SUN)** and an approved route in. There are two ways to get one:

- **Your own SUN.** Sponsored by your bank, with the scheme's requirements to meet. You appear on payees' statements under your own identity and keep full control — worth it at high volume or where the statement branding matters.
- **A bureau's SUN.** A **BACS-approved bureau** is an organisation permitted to submit files on behalf of others. Submitting under its SUN is faster to start and offloads much of the compliance overhead — the usual starting point for a business scaling into BACS.

Most operations begin on a provider's or bureau's SUN and only pursue their own once volume, control or branding justify the setup effort.

## The accountancy case: many entities, one operation

For an **accountancy or bookkeeping practice**, the hard part isn't one payroll — it's *many*. Client A's payroll, Client B's supplier run, Client C's expenses, each a separate entity whose funds must never mix, all on the same three-day cadence. Scaling here is about **multi-entity segregation** and clean per-client reconciliation: every run attributable to the right client, every return matched back, no commingling. ## The investment-firm case: regular distributions, tight controls

**Investment firms** push scheduled distributions and redemptions to many recipients, and the pressure is control and audit as much as volume. Validated payee details (a failed distribution is a three-day round trip and an unhappy investor), a clean audit trail on every run, and reconciliation that flags failures the moment they return rather than at period close.

## The regulated-platform case: Faster Payments *and* BACS

Platforms — including in regulated sectors like iGaming — usually need **both rails**: BACS Direct Credit for cheap scheduled runs, Faster Payments for anything instant or ad hoc. But at that level the harder questions are upstream of the rails: **KYC/AML** on payees, **safeguarding** of client funds, and holding money on behalf of others compliantly. Processing Faster Payments and BACS at scale in a regulated vertical is a licensing-and-controls problem wearing a payments-rail costume. ## The failure mode nobody plans for: returns

The single biggest source of BACS pain at scale is **bad bank details**. A wrong sort code or account number doesn't fail loudly at submission — it bounces on the three-day cycle, so you learn about it days later, after you thought the run was done. Reduce it with **validation on the way in** (modulus checks, account verification), disciplined payee-data hygiene, and **automatic reconciliation of returns** so a failed item surfaces immediately and gets re-issued, instead of surviving as an unexplained gap in someone's account.
